What you'll be doing
The Data Quality and Digitisation Manager is responsible for To lead and managing all aspects of data quality and health records digitisation within Health Information Services at RNSH. This includes ensuring the accuracy and reliability of patient data in eMR, overseeing document imaging and digitisation processes, managing historical records (onsite and offsite), and driving continuous improvement initiatives in these areas. The role supports the Data Quality Team and Digitisation Team within RNSH HIS.
